Default Excel 2003 - Chart Data Label positions

Hi

I have the below chart in Excel 2003:



The data labels are dynamic and link to data which changes each month. I want to be able to set the data labels so that they change position depending on the data displayed.

If the data label is negative, I want to show the label below the bar. If it is positive, I want to show it above the bar. Does anyone know how I can acheive this without manually moving the data labels each month?

Thanks in advance!

You need to add two dummy series (line or better XY scatter) just for the labels.
Use an IF function to only assign values to these series if they are positive / negative.
When done switch labels on and hide the line!
